  • Patent number: 7302542
    Abstract: A method of dynamically allocating a variable in a tracing framework, including allocating a dynamic memory in the tracing framework having a plurality of data chunks, placing at least one of the plurality of data chunks onto a free list, allocating the at least one of the plurality of data chunks on the free list to store the variable and removing the at least one of the plurality of data chunks from the free list, deallocating the at least one of the plurality of data chunks and placing the at least one of the plurality of data chunks on a dirty list, and cleaning the at least one of the plurality of data chunks on the dirty list using a cleaning procedure to place the one of the plurality of data chunks on the free list.

  • Patent number: 7281240
    Abstract: A method for tracing on a processor including executing an executing control block on the processor to obtain data, wherein an interrupt on the processor is disabled prior to executing the execution control block and the interrupt is enabling after execution of the execution control block is completed, storing the data in a first buffer, wherein the first buffer is set to active, and setting the first buffer to inactive and setting a second buffer to active, wherein the interrupt on the processor is disabled prior to switching the first buffer to inactive and the interrupt is enabling after setting the second buffer to active.

  • Patent number: 7194731
    Abstract: A method of a speculative tracing, including defining the speculative tracing using a plurality of probes, firing at least one of the plurality of probes defined by the speculative tracing, allocating at least one instance of a first speculative buffer arranged to transfer data to a first principal buffer, if one of the plurality of probes comprises a first speculation function, and determining a first state value associated with the first speculative buffer.

  • Patent number: 7146473
    Abstract: A method for storing a data set having an enabled probe identification component and an associated data component in a buffer, including storing the data set at a current offset if the buffer has sufficient space to store the data set between a current offset and a limit of the buffer and the buffer is not marked as wrapped, marking the buffer as wrapped, setting the current offset to zero and setting a wrapped offset to zero, if the buffer does not have sufficient space to store the data set between a current offset and a limit of the buffer, and incrementing the wrapped offset by a stored data set size until there is sufficient space between the current offset and the wrapped offset to store the data set if the buffer is marked as wrapped, wherein the stored data set size is determined using an enabled probe identification associated with the stored data set.

  • Patent number: 6823467
    Abstract: Methods and apparatus for enabling timeouts with arbitrary resolutions to be implemented are disclosed. According to one aspect of the present invention, a method for enabling a device driver to communicate with a processor in a computing system includes exchanging information between the device driver and a clock system, and exchanging information between the clock system and a cyclic system. Information is also exchanged between the cyclic system and the processor. Although the clock system indirectly exchanges information with the processor, the clock system does not directly exchange information with the processor. In one embodiment, the clock system includes a callout system and a system clock, and exchanging information between the device driver and the clock system includes exchanging information between the system clock and the callout system, and exchanging information between the callout system and the device driver.

  • Patent number: 6523141
    Abstract: Methods and apparatus for detecting and reporting memory leaks associated with an operating system are disclosed. In accordance with one aspect of the present invention, a method for identifying a section of dynamically allocated memory which may not be explicitly freed includes processing information associated with a failure of an operating system and identifying a call-site that is associated with the section of the dynamically allocated memory using the information. Once the call-site is identified, a report may be generated to identify the call-site as being associated with the section of dynamically allocated memory. In one embodiment, obtaining information associated with a failure of the operating system includes obtaining an image of the operating system which is created when a kernel associated with the operating system crashes.
